Warm Audio WA-87 R2 Specifications

Microphone

Microphone

Jump to...
  • Form Factor

    Stand/Boom Mount

  • Sound Field

    Mono

  • Capsule

    Condenser

  • Polar Pattern

    Cardioid, Figure-8, Omnidirectional

  • Pattern Selection

    Switched

  • Circuitry

    Solid-State

  • Pad

    -10 dB

  • High-Pass Filter

    80 Hz

  • Tone Adjustment

    None

  • Indicators

    None

  • On-Board Controls

    None

Performance

Jump to...
  • Frequency Range

    20Hz to 20kHz

  • Maximum SPL

    125 dB SPL

  • Equivalent Noise Level

    -117 dB

Connectivity

Jump to...
  • Output Connectors (Analog)

    XLR 3-Pin

  • Operating Voltage

    48 V (Phantom Power)

Physical

Jump to...
  • Color

    Black

  • Mounting

    Mic Clip, Shockmount (Included)

  • Material

    Brass

  • Weight

    5.51 lbs (2.5kg)

  • UPC Code

    850016400598

About Warm Audio WA-87 R2

WA-87 R2: Updated And Upgraded
In 2016, we at Warm Audio introduced one of the most talked-about 87-style FET condenser microphones in the industry with the release of the WA-87, and at just $599 USD it made the looks and authentic vintage sonics of this style of mic affordable to customers for the very first time. Simply put, the release of the WA-87 changed the industry's perception of what could be achieved at an affordable price.

Based on classic 60s circuitry, the WA-87's rich sound became a favorite of countless producers, engineers, and home recordists everywhere. It was our first microphone and a verifiable hit, and in recent years we've followed it with many other successful and ground-breaking designs.

Since the release of the WA-87 in 2016 we've learned a bunch more about microphone manufacturing, and we've proven that we can shatter the industry's quality expectations at affordable prices. That experience drove us to see if we could improve the WA-87 in tangible ways without having to raise the price, and the result is the new WA-87 R2 (Revision 2). We've used everything we've learned about recreating vintage microphones in the last five years to bring it even closer to the sound, vibe and performance of the original 60s classic we all know and love. We're ecstatic to bring you the result - in short, the new WA-87 R2 is bigger, bolder and just plain better!

A Faithful Reproduction With Top-Shelf Components
The WA-87 is based on a classic 60s circuit that is widely considered to be one of the greatest studio microphones ever designed. We spent countless hours trying to get even closer to the sound of the vintage version than we had with the WA-87, so the new WA-87 R2 uses top-quality components like a NOS Fairchild transistor and high-bandwidth polystyrene and film capacitors from Wima. The WA-87 R2 uses a custom-wound Cinemag USA output transformer like the original WA-87 did, with the new version providing a slightly increased output level and improved frequency response. We also employed the same capsule the WA-87 uses, which was designed to the exact specifications of the ones found in the vintage mics. The result is an incredibly accurate sonic replica of arguably the widest-used studio microphone in popular recording history!

The Most Versatile Mic In Your Locker
Just like the vintage microphone, the WA-87 R2 excels at recording virtually anything. Three polar patterns (cardioid, omni, and figure 8) make sure you're covered for a wide variety of applications, and an 80Hz high pass filter reduces low-frequency rumble if needed. The switchable -10dB pad comes in handy when you want to record extremely loud sources and not overload the internal electronics.

The WA-87 R2 works brilliantly on vocals, drum overheads, guitars, piano, auxiliary percussion, brass, strings, and more. Not only that, it's the same price as the original WA-87, so you can afford to have several in your mic locker!

Stunning In Sound And Appearance
The WA-87 R2 is now encased in a heavier, stronger and larger nickel-plated brass body, and the new rounded head basket shape adds additional space around the capsule for a more pleasing sonic signature. With authentic vintage warmth and a smooth detailed top end, we truly believe this mic performs on par with microphones costing five times as much or more. No matter what else you've got in your mic locker, the WA-87 R2 is sure to become one of your favorite go-to microphones!

Features

Pattern Select Switch: This switch selects the polar pattern for the WA-87 R2's capsule. The three polar pattern options are (from left to right) Omnidirectional, Cardioid, and Figure-Of-Eight.

XLR Output: The WA-87 R2's output is a balanced, gold-contact 3-pin XLR which occepts a standard XLR to XLR shielded microphone cable.

High Pass Filter Switch: This switch engages on 80hz high pass filter for reducing rumble and other subsonic information. To engage the high pass filter, flip the switch to the left. For a flat response, flip the switch to the right.

-10dB Pad Switch: This switch engages a -10dB pad within the active circuitry. To engage the pad, flip the switch to the right. For normal output level, flip the switch to the left.

Warm Audio WA-87 R2 Features

  • Large Diaphragm Studio Condenser Microphone, With A Faithful Reproduction of The Original Vintage 87-Style Circuit
  • All Discrete Premium Components, Including a Nos Fairchild Transistor and Wima/Nichicon Capacitors
  • Custom Cinemag USA Output Transformer
  • Wa-87-B-50v Capsule-Reproduction of Classic Dual Backplate (Four-Wire Termination) K87 Capsule
  • Nickel-Plated Brass Body
  • Three Polar Patterns: Cardioid, Figure-of-Eight, and Omnidirectional
  • -10db Pad and 80hz High Pass Filter
